The deputy speaker of the House of Representatives, Benjamin Kalu, has called for the establishment of a Space Force to enhance surveillance against terrorists and other criminal elements. 

Mr Kalu spoke at the closing of a two-day retreat organised for members of the House Committee on Defence by the National Defence College in Abuja on Saturday.

He said the specialised force would go a long way to assist the existing security agencies in defending the territorial integrity of Nigeria.

“It is high time Nigeria moved from the usual and known mechanism for fighting insurgencies into space to achieve unusual results,“ said Mr Kalu. 

The lawmaker added that a Space Service Chief, or Chief of Space Staff could also be appointed to head the force for proactive space security.

“In some countries, you have Space Service Chiefs, what are we doing about that? There is a need for one to be created; we are beyond what is obvious.

“Some of the warfare is now taking place in space, and I can assure you, if we ignore that, we will not be doing justice to the mandate of protecting the territorial borders of this country,” he said.

Mr Kalu added,“ So it is high time we start looking beyond what happens here, think about what happens up there, the space.”

Rep. Babajide Benson, the chairman of the House Committee on Defence, lauded the quality leadership of Speaker Abbas-led in the 10th House of Representatives.

He assured that the committee would work closely with the defence sector to achieve the legislative agenda of the green chamber and nipping security challenges in the bud.
